Jellied Bouillon with Frankfurters


  • 2 tablespoons unflavored gelatin
  • 1/2 cup cold water
  • 3 cups hot beef stock
  • 10 hot dogs
  • 3 hard boiled eggs, halved
  • 1/2 cup celery, diced

Instructions


  1. In a small bowl, combine cold water and gelatin. Pour the mixture into hot beef stock. Whisk well, until well combined.
  2. Arrange hot dogs, eggs, and celery in a loaf pan. Slowly pour the gelatin mixture to fill the pan. Place in the fridge to chill for about 4 hours, or until completely set.
  3. Once firm, quickly invert the loaf pan onto a serving platter. Garnish with sliced cucumber.
